Discover Marrakech: A Journey Through Its Top 10 Marvels

Marrakech, a city rich in history and cultural diversity, beckons travelers with its myriad of attractions. This guide delves into the top 10 must-see sites, each offering a unique glimpse into the heart and soul of this Moroccan gem.

Jemaa el-Fnaa: The Cultural Epicenter in Marrakech

Jemaa el-Fnaa is the vibrant core of Marrakech. By day, this famed square teems with life, hosting a variety of entertainers and hawkers. It transforms at dusk into a culinary haven, with food stalls serving up local flavors under a canopy of stars. The square is a living theater, showcasing traditional Moroccan culture through its music, storytelling, and bustling activity. It’s a place where the old and new coalesce, offering a window into the ever-evolving story of Marrakech.

Koutoubia Mosque: Architectural Majesty

The Koutoubia Mosque stands as a symbol of Marrakech’s rich Islamic heritage. Its prominent minaret, an iconic feature of the city skyline, is a masterpiece of Moorish design. While the mosque’s interior remains a sacred space exclusively for Muslim worshippers, the surrounding gardens provide a serene oasis. The mosque, particularly striking when illuminated at night, serves as a beacon, guiding both the faithful and the fascinated.

Majorelle Garden: An Artistic Retreat

The Majorelle Garden, originally crafted by French painter Jacques Majorelle and later owned by Yves Saint Laurent, is a botanical treasure. This vibrant sanctuary, famous for its striking blue architecture, houses an extensive collection of plants from around the world. The garden is a harmonious blend of art and nature, offering a peaceful escape from the city’s hustle. It stands as a testament to creativity and the enduring influence of both Majorelle and Saint Laurent on Marrakech’s cultural landscape.

Bahia Palace: A Royal Legacy

Bahia Palace is a splendid example of 19th-century Moroccan architecture, reflecting the opulence of the royal lifestyle. This sprawling estate boasts stunning courtyards, beautifully adorned rooms, and expansive gardens. The palace’s design is a masterclass in craftsmanship, featuring intricate tile work, carved ceilings, and ornate woodwork. A visit to the Bahia Palace is a journey through the grandeur of Morocco’s royal past, offering a glimpse into the lavish lives of its former rulers.

Saadian Tombs: A Historic Treasure

The Saadian Tombs, dating back to the reign of the Saadian dynasty, are a significant historical site in Marrakech. Rediscovered in 1917, these tombs exhibit exquisite Islamic artistry. The mausoleum, with its marble and mosaic decorations, is the centerpiece of this silent, reflective space. The tombs are a testament to the architectural prowess of the Saadians and provide a unique insight into the dynasty’s funeral traditions.

El Badi Palace: Echoes of Splendor

El Badi Palace, once a symbol of Islamic grandeur, now stands as an intriguing ruin. Although much of its former glory has been lost to time, the palace’s remnants hint at its past magnificence. Visitors can explore its vast courtyards and underground dungeons, imagining the lavish ceremonies once held here. The palace offers panoramic views of the city and the Atlas Mountains, making it a popular spot for history enthusiasts and photographers alike.

Medina Souks: A Shopper’s Paradise

The Medina Souks are a labyrinth of bustling market streets at the heart of Marrakech. These vibrant alleyways are filled with an array of shops selling traditional Moroccan goods, from spices and textiles to handcrafted jewelry. The souks are not just a shopping destination but a cultural experience, offering a glimpse into the local way of life. Haggling is part of the experience, making shopping here both a challenge and a delight.

Menara Gardens: A Serene Getaway

The Menara Gardens, situated on the outskirts of Marrakech, offer a tranquil respite from the city’s frenetic pace. Centered around a large basin and historic pavilion, these gardens are a popular spot for both locals and tourists. The lush olive groves and quiet walkways provide a peaceful setting for relaxation and contemplation. The gardens’ backdrop of the Atlas Mountains adds to their natural beauty, making them a perfect spot for leisurely strolls and picnics.

Ben Youssef Madrasa: An Educational Heritage

The Ben Youssef Madrasa, once the largest Islamic college in Morocco, is now a celebrated historical site. This architectural marvel is renowned for its intricate tile work and carved wooden details. The madrasa offers a peaceful atmosphere, allowing visitors to ponder the educational and spiritual practices of the past. It’s a significant site for understanding Morocco’s Islamic history and its commitment to learning and religious studies.

Dar Si Said Museum: A Cultural Gem

The Dar Si Said Museum, housed in a former palace, showcases a wide array of Moroccan arts and crafts. The collection includes exquisite textiles, ceramics, and jewelry, reflecting the diverse cultural heritage of the region. The museum itself, with its traditional architecture and decorative elements, is a work of art. It provides an enriching experience for those interested in the artistic and historical richness of Moroccan culture.

Frequently Asked Questions
  1. What is the best time to visit Marrakech? The ideal time to visit Marrakech is during the spring (March to May) and autumn (September to November) when the weather is pleasant.
  2. Are the attractions in Marrakech suitable for children? Yes, many attractions in Marrakech, like the Majorelle Garden and Menara Gardens, are suitable and enjoyable for children.
  3. Do I need a guide to explore the Medina Souks? While not necessary, a guide can be helpful in navigating the labyrinth-like souks and providing insights into the local culture and history.
  4. Is Marrakech safe for solo travelers? Marrakech is generally safe for solo travelers, but it’s advisable to take standard safety precautions, especially in crowded areas.
  5. Can I visit the Koutoubia Mosque if I am not Muslim? Non-Muslims are not allowed inside the Koutoubia Mosque, but you can admire its architecture and enjoy the surrounding gardens.
  6. Are there entry fees for the attractions in Marrakech? Some attractions, like the Bahia Palace and Majorelle Garden, have entry fees, while others, such as Jemaa el-Fnaa, are free to visit.
